Runbook: the Fennelgate autoscaler polls queue depth on the ingest tier every thirty seconds and scales workers between two and forty replicas. If depth exceeds the high-water mark for five consecutive polls, scaling is capped to prevent thrash — check the cooldown flag before overriding manually. Current thresholds, cooldown values, and scaling history are maintained on the internal dashboard below.

runbook for yageg-tafop: https://superset.merlaqnet.local/deploy/projects/issue/display/repo/projects/ticket/e6ac41f4bf7bc116ee61994c

Team,

Circuit breaker for the upstream Quillix rates API is merged to release/4.2. Review focus: threshold config in breaker.yaml and the half-open retry path. Rollback is a single revert. Staging soak passed overnight, no open trips. Please sign off by Thursday so Dena can cut the release. Trace token for the staging run follows.

build token for fadug-hahop: htk4_a838

Vendor note: Millgrain Bakery order cutoff.

Millgrain locks next-day orders at 14:00 local, no exceptions. Orders submitted after cutoff roll to the following delivery day automatically — do not call the bakery to push them through; that voids our volume discount. Changes to standing orders need 48 hours' notice. Log every adjustment in the procurement tracker the same day. For cutoff waivers on catering events only, send the request to the vendor desk at the address below.

pager mailbox: holius@nelvrogrid.internal